Field Loss Adjuster - Leeds or Manchester

Field Loss Adjuster – a home-based position, visiting our customers in the Leeds or Manchester area. Postcodes covered include LS, WF, DN, S, HD, HG, M, WA, CW, SK and CH. To be considered, you must have a full UK driving licence and reside within this region, as completing customer visits will be an integral part of your role.

Reporting Directly to the Field Manager
  • Conduct field visits to support customers, including those in vulnerable situations and ad-hoc cases
  • Review digital evidence submitted via our online claims portal
  • Represent DLG during surge events using our Surge Support Vehicle, supporting PR opportunities identified by the Press Office
  • Take ownership of Home, SME & Commercial claims, including complex or high-value cases under supervision when above authority
  • Deliver outstanding customer service, helping to achieve market-leading Net Promoter Scores
  • Support Disaster Restoration and Recovery teams by validating field claims and ensuring cost-effective indemnity solutions
  • Recommend optimal settlement routes, using supply chain options where appropriate
  • Support complaint resolution by facilitating field visits and handling informal complaints directly
  • Determine and advise on rectification works, acting as a technical point of contact for scope variations
  • Carry out investigations to assist with potential subrogated recoveries
  • Collaborate with Operational teams and offer guidance to office-based claims handlers
  • Provide technical support to Area Managers and help maintain relationships with the Home Repair Network
  • Adhere to compliance and regulatory standards, including Consumer Duty, GDPR, policy cover, indemnity, and reserving
  • Track and deliver on key business metrics and risk responsibilities within the DLG risk framework
  • Continuously develop your own technical expertise and knowledge of insurance practices
What You’ll Need
  • Proven experience in field-based loss adjusting across Home, SME, and Commercial property claims
  • Strong understanding of insurance principles, policy interpretation, and coverage assessment
  • Excellent knowledge of buildings and contents quantum and current construction methods
  • Confident in creating repair propositions and negotiating settlements
  • Located in and/or around the Leeds or Manchester area, as this is where your customers will be based and your on-site visits will take place
  • Full UK driving licence and flexibility to travel as required
